NBC News President Steps Down

Noah Oppenheim will stay with NBCUniversal to produce movies and scripted television shows, the company announced.

NBC News’ longtime president, Noah Oppenheim, is stepping down but will stay with NBCUniversal to produce movies and scripted, the company announced Wednesday.


He who led NBC News for six years and oversaw the “TODAY” show for two years before that, will produce projects in partnership with NBCUniversal. Rebecca Blumenstein, a deputy managing editor of The New York Times since 2017, will step into the new role of president of editorial.
